The Presentation of Credentials by H.E. Mr. INAGAKI Hisao
2024/4/29



On April 17, 2024, His Excellency Mr. INAGAKI Hisao, Ambassador Extraordinary and Plenipotentiary of Japan to the Kingdom of Tonga presented his credentials to His Majesty King Tupou VI of the Kingdom of Tonga, at the Royal Palace in Nuku‘alofa.
His Excellency Mr. INAGAKI was honored to have an audience with His Majesty King Tupou VI and the opportunity to conveyed the best wishes from His Majesty Emperor Naruhito. The Imperial Household of Japan and the Royal Household of Tonga’s long and close relationship, have strengthen the friendly relations between both countries.
H.E. Mr. INAGAKI affirms to promote cooperation with Tonga and further strengthen the relationship toward the realization of a “free and open Indo-Pacific” based on the rule of law.
Ambassador INAGAKI joined the Ministry of Foreign Affairs in 1985 and with almost forty years in the Ministry he served as Principal Senior Coordinator for Information and Communications Systems in the Information and Communications Division, Director of Internet Public Relations Division, the IT and Public Information Office in the Public Information, Culture and Diplomacy Strategy Division. His previous assignments included been posted to Washington DC, Chicago, and Seattle in the United States, after earning master of science degrees from both Tokyo Institute of Technology and Massachusetts Institute of Technology.
Before his appointment to Tonga he was the Consul-General of Japan in Seattle at the Consulate-General of Japan since July 2020. He arrived in December 2023 as the sixth resident Ambassador of Japan to the Kingdom of Tonga, succeeding the role of His Excellency Mr. MUNENAGA Kensaku.
